Personalized Genetic Health Reports: A Smarter Way to Understand Your Body

10 Views

Healthcare is evolving rapidly, and one of the most exciting advancements in modern wellness is personalized genetic health reports. Instead of relying on general health recommendations designed for large populations, individuals can now access insights tailored specifically to their genetic makeup. These reports analyze DNA to reveal valuable information about health risks, nutrition, fitness, and lifestyle choices.

As more people focus on proactive health management, personalized genetic health reports are becoming an essential tool for understanding how genetics influence daily well-being. By decoding key genetic markers, these reports empower individuals to make informed decisions about diet, exercise, preventive care, and long-term health strategies.

What Are Personalized Genetic Health Reports?

Personalized genetic health reports are detailed analyses generated from an individual’s DNA sample. Typically, the process involves a simple saliva or cheek swab test that is sent to a laboratory for genetic sequencing. Once the DNA is analyzed, a report is created outlining genetic traits related to health, wellness, and potential risks.

These reports provide insights into several key areas, including:

  • Genetic predisposition to certain health conditions
  • Nutritional sensitivities and metabolism
  • Fitness and recovery potential
  • Vitamin and nutrient absorption
  • Sleep patterns and stress response

Unlike traditional health screenings that focus on current symptoms, genetic reports help identify potential future risks, allowing individuals to adopt preventive strategies early.

How Personalized Genetic Testing Works

The process of generating personalized genetic health reports is simple and non-invasive. Most testing companies follow a similar step-by-step approach:

1. DNA Sample Collection

A saliva sample or cheek swab is collected using a testing kit.

2. Laboratory Analysis

The sample is sent to a certified lab where scientists analyze specific genetic markers associated with health traits and risks.

3. Data Interpretation

Advanced algorithms interpret the genetic data and translate it into easy-to-understand insights.

4. Report Generation

A comprehensive report is created that explains genetic findings and offers personalized health recommendations.

Many platforms also provide dashboards or digital tools to help users track and understand their results over time.

Key Benefits of Personalized Genetic Health Reports

1. Early Detection of Health Risks

One of the biggest advantages of genetic testing is the ability to identify potential health risks before symptoms appear. Individuals may learn about predispositions to conditions such as heart disease, diabetes, or certain hereditary disorders.

This knowledge allows healthcare providers and patients to develop preventive strategies long before the condition develops.

2. Personalized Nutrition Guidance

Every person processes nutrients differently due to genetic variations. Personalized genetic health reports can reveal how efficiently the body metabolizes carbohydrates, fats, and proteins.

These insights help create customized diet plans that align with an individual’s genetic profile.

3. Improved Fitness and Performance

Genetics play a role in muscle composition, endurance, and recovery time. Genetic reports can help determine whether someone may respond better to strength training, endurance workouts, or a balanced approach.

Athletes and fitness enthusiasts often use genetic insights to optimize training programs and reduce injury risk.

4. Better Medication Response

Some people metabolize medications faster or slower than others. Genetic insights can help healthcare providers determine which medications may be more effective or cause fewer side effects.

This field, known as pharmacogenomics, is becoming increasingly important in personalized medicine.

5. Preventive Health Planning

Instead of reacting to illness, individuals can proactively manage their health based on genetic insights. Lifestyle adjustments, regular screenings, and preventive care plans can all be tailored to reduce long-term risks.

What Information Is Included in a Genetic Health Report?

Most personalized genetic health reports contain several categories of health insights.

Health Risk Analysis

This section identifies genetic variants associated with increased or decreased risk for certain medical conditions.

Nutritional Insights

These insights reveal how the body processes vitamins, minerals, and macronutrients.

Fitness & Recovery Profile

This section evaluates traits related to endurance, muscle strength, oxygen efficiency, and recovery time.

Lifestyle Traits

Genetic traits related to sleep quality, stress response, caffeine metabolism, and alcohol tolerance may also be included.

Carrier Status

Some reports identify whether an individual carries genes that could be passed to children, potentially causing inherited conditions.

Limitations of Genetic Health Reports

While personalized genetic health reports provide valuable insights, it’s important to understand their limitations.

Genetics Is Only One Factor

Lifestyle, environment, and habits also play major roles in overall health.

Not a Medical Diagnosis

These reports highlight risk levels, but they do not confirm the presence of diseases.

Results Require Interpretation

Consulting healthcare professionals can help translate genetic insights into practical health strategies.

When combined with professional medical advice, genetic data becomes far more meaningful and actionable.
